We got another Treepeople nugget here! This time the wonderful song 'Handcuffs'. Some of you might be familiar with the later Re-recording that appeared as a bonus track for the original and certain subsequent re-releases of Guilt Regret Embarrassment. But this is the original recording that appeared on the band's first single. And similar to the band's demo tape 'No Mouth Pipetting' there's a lot of edge and angst brewing from this track. With a 20-year-old Doug belting out the song and absolutely shredding his vocals by the end. Doug and Built To Spill would bring this sound back occasionally during their 1997 tours.
